Directors of The Marcus Corporation (NYSE: MCS) today declared a regular quarterly cash dividend of $0.085 per share of common stock. The dividend will be paid November 15, 2010 to shareholders of record on October 25, 2010. The Board of Directors also declared a dividend of $0.07727 per share on the Class B common stock. The dividend on the Class B common stock, which is not publicly traded, will also be paid November 15, 2010 to shareholders of record on October 25, 2010.
